Vitamin A: Skin Perfection Serum
Vitamin A is a fat-soluble vitamin that exists in two primary forms: retinoids (preformed vitamin A) and carotenoids (provitamin A). Retinoids Are located in animal-sourced sustenance such as liver, while carotenoids are found in colorful fruits and vegetables, such as carrots, sweet potatoes, and spinach.
Retinoids Are popularly known for promoting good eyesight, given their necessity for the functioning of the retina. However, vitamin A Lengthens its control beyond what meets the eye. It’s the guardian of our skin’s suppleness and youthful appearance.
Here’s how it works:
Encourages Skin Renewal: Vitamin A Promotes the shedding of old skin cells, vital for a fresh, Flawless skin. It helps shed old, damaged skin cells and promotes the growth of new ones.
Halts Premature Aging: This essential nutrient battles aging by lessening the look of fine lines and wrinkles.
Treats Skin Problems: Vitamin A Is widely used in topical ointments for managing skin problems like acne and psoriasis. Its talent in minimizing inflammation and directing oil secretion results in clearer skin.
Quenches Skin: It helps maintain skin’s moisture by supporting the production of essential skin oils.
Making sure you get enough vitamin A can help you maintain not only good vision but also a healthy body, Skin that shines.
Vitamin B Complex: Exhilarate
The B-vitamin family is a group of water-soluble vitamins that are essential for various bodily functions. They are crucial for energy production and maintaining your healthhair, skin, and nails.
Let’s take a closer look at some key B vitamins and their functions:
B1 (Thiamine): Thiamine Is key for the transformation of carbs into energy. It additionally aids nerve function, Checking for proper brain-muscle coordination.
B2 (Riboflavin): Riboflavin Has a crucial part in energy production from food. It’s also important for maintaining healthy skin and eyes.
B3 (Niacin): Niacin is Occupying a key position in DNA repair and in cellular metabolism. It aids in the care of your skin’s health, nerves, and digestive system.
B5 (Pantothenic Acid): Pantothenic acid Is crucial for making fatty acids and cholesterol. It’s often used in skincare products to hydrate and soothe the skin.
B6 (Pyridoxine): Pyridoxine Is vital for brain development and functioning. It also has a function in moderating hormones that influence your mood and skin condition.
B7 (Biotin): Biotin is renowned throughout for its capacity to support hair well-being, skin, and nails. It’s often included in beauty supplements.
B9 (Folate): Folate is critical for DNA formation and cell division. It’s particularly important during pregnancy to prevent birth defects.
B12 (Cobalamin): Vitamin B12 Is imperative for proper nerve function and red blood cell formation. It also plays a vital role in the promotion of healthy skin.

4.What is the best way to protect my skin from the sun?
The best way to protect your skin from the sun is to use a broad-spectrum sunscreen with SPF 30 or higher- apply it generously and evenly to all exposed skin- seek shade during peak sun hours- wear protective clothing (including hats and sunglasses)- and avoid tanning beds and excessive sun exposure
